What the RBI’s 2026 Directions and SEBI’s CSCRF Mean for Your Control Library

RBI 2026 Directions & SEBI CSCRF

If you work in compliance at an Indian bank or NBFC, 31 July 2026 was not a normal Friday.

The Reserve Bank repealed several hundred circulars in one go and replaced the supervisory rulebook with 64 consolidated Directions, sorted by type of regulated entity. The cybersecurity and technology risk framework came out as a set, one version per entity class, all issued the same day. Commercial banks, small finance banks, payments banks, urban co-operative banks, all India financial institutions, NBFCs and credit information companies each got their own.

They came into force immediately. No transition window, no phase-in.

Two familiar documents went in the process. The 2016 Cyber Security Framework for Banks, which had been the baseline for a decade, was repealed. So was the 2023 Master Direction on IT Governance, Risk, Controls and Assurance Practices, which many institutions had only finished implementing the year before.

Plenty has been written since about what the new requirements say. Law firms and security vendors covered that ground quickly and covered it well. I want to talk about something they have mostly skipped, which is what this shift does to your control library, and why a job that used to be genuinely miserable has become a lot more manageable.

First, the short version of what changed

If you have not read the Directions yet, here is the shape of them.

They are prescriptive. That word matters. The old approach often told institutions what outcome to achieve and left the method open. These Directions tell you what to do, who is accountable, and how often. They are organised into chapters covering governance, technology management, cyber resilience, incident response, business continuity and audit.

Board accountability is the headline change. Cybersecurity is no longer something the board notes in a quarterly update. It is expected to be owned the way credit risk and market risk are owned, with a dedicated committee structure, defined CISO independence, and ongoing board training.

The control coverage is wider than the old framework. Data governance, cryptography, secure software development, vendor risk management, source code escrow, cloud security, teleworking, business continuity and disaster recovery all now carry named requirements.

Testing and reporting have fixed cadences. Vulnerability assessments and penetration testing on defined intervals, disaster recovery drills at a stated frequency, and cyber incident reporting to the RBI through the DAKSH platform within a set window, alongside CERT-In reporting where it applies.

And some obligations flow down to your service providers. Several of the Directions require banks to impose named cybersecurity controls on providers by contract, including the ones running your ATM switch and core banking systems.

That is the substance. Now the part I actually want to write about.

Two regulators, the same blueprint

The RBI is not doing this alone.

SEBI’s Cybersecurity and Cyber Resilience Framework, out in August 2024, did the same thing on the securities side. It replaced the earlier broad guidelines from 2015 and 2018 with one structured document, applied it to 22 categories of regulated entity, sorted them into five tiers with different obligations by tier, and took its control catalogue and governance structure from NIST Cybersecurity Framework 2.0.

Put the two side by side and the design is almost the same. One consolidated instrument replacing a decade of accumulated circulars. Obligations organised by chapter and paragraph instead of scattered by date. Requirements that scale by entity class or tier rather than applying flat to everyone. Accountability moved up to the board.

Two regulators, working independently, arriving at the same architecture. That is worth noticing, because it changes what you can build in a GRC system.

Why the old way was so hard to model

Anyone who has built a compliance control library in India will know this problem.

Your obligations lived across dozens of documents issued over many years. Some superseded others partly. Some applied to you and some did not, and working out which was a project in itself. A requirement introduced in one circular might be amended by a second and clarified by a third.

So before you could model anything, you had to construct a picture of what your obligations actually were, and then keep that picture current. That picture was an interpretation. Give the same set of circulars to two competent compliance teams at similar institutions and you get two different answers.

Which meant the control library underneath was an interpretation too. When an inspection came round, you were not only demonstrating that your controls worked. You were first defending your reading of what the rules asked for.

What consolidation actually changes

A prescriptive, consolidated, paragraph-numbered Direction is a much easier thing to model.

Requirements now have addresses. Chapter and paragraph. You can map a control to a specific paragraph, and that reference stays stable and checkable. An auditor asking what covers a given requirement gets a straight answer instead of a story.

Scope is settled by the instrument. The Directions were issued per entity class, so which requirements apply to you is answered by which Direction binds you, and inside the NBFC Directions, by your layer under the scale-based framework. On the SEBI side, the CSCRF tier does the same job.

And because they are prescriptive, the requirement usually names the control, the frequency and the accountable role. That is more or less the shape a control needs to take in a system anyway. The translation work shrinks.

This is the opportunity. Building a regulatory library that maps cleanly onto the source document is more achievable now than it was two years ago, because the source document is finally shaped like a library.

The difficulty does not vanish, it moves

Four places it lands.

Evidence, not documentation. These frameworks attach frequencies to requirements. Once a requirement says how often, a policy document cannot satisfy it. You need a dated record of each occurrence with evidence attached. Systems that capture control design nicely and control operation poorly are going to get found out.

Third-party obligations that flow down. If you have to impose named controls on your core banking provider by contract, your vendor records now need to carry control obligations rather than just risk ratings, and someone has to evidence that those controls are operating over there. Most third-party risk implementations were not built for this. They assess vendors. They do not track controls that live at vendors.

One control, two regulators. An institution regulated by both the RBI and SEBI, or one running an NBFC alongside a broking arm, will find the same underlying control appearing in both frameworks under different paragraph references. Build a separate control for each reference and you are now maintaining two versions of the same access review, two owners, two evidence trails. They will drift apart. One control mapped to every obligation it satisfies is the only version of this that survives a second regulator.

Board reporting that stands up. Both frameworks put accountability at board level. A board that owns cyber risk the way it owns credit risk will want reporting of the same quality, which means aggregation across entities and functions. That is a data model question, not a dashboard question.

What I would do this quarter

Four things, in this order.

Confirm which Direction binds each of your entities, then check the repeal position on everything your current control library references. If your library points at the 2016 Cyber Security Framework or the 2023 IT Governance Master Direction, those references are now pointing at repealed instruments.

Map your existing controls to the new paragraph references before you write a single new control. In my experience most of what is required is already being done somewhere in the organisation. What is missing is the traceability, not the control.

Check whether your system can attach one control to several regulatory requirements without duplicating it. If it cannot, that limitation will set your maintenance cost for the next several years.

Then look properly at how each control’s operation is evidenced. Not whether it is documented. Whether there is a dated record for every time it ran.

Where the platform fits, honestly

IBM OpenPages ships with standard object types for Risk, Control, Test, Regulatory Requirement and Policy, and a Library that holds reusable master records which map to operational records across the platform. That structure fits what these frameworks now ask for. One control statement, held once, related to every paragraph across every Direction and circular it satisfies, with test and evaluation records attached to each cycle.

But having the structure available is not the same as having the mapping done. Someone still has to read the Directions, work out which requirements collapse into shared controls, and get that model agreed across the business before anyone configures anything.

That is where most of our time goes at Timus, and I will say plainly that it is not quick. What has changed is that the July 2026 consolidation makes it a more tractable exercise than it was under the old rulebook. Institutions that do the mapping properly now will not be redoing it at the next inspection.
